By the end of 2012, Aaron Hernandez was considered one of the best receiving tight ends in the NFL. He and fellow tight end Rob Gronkowski were a dominant force on the New England Patriots.

But while Gronkowski is now a future Hall of Famer, things took a bad turn for Hernandez after 2012. Behind the scenes, he had a reputation for a hot temper. That temper ultimately ended his career during the 2013 offseason when he was arrested for the murder of Odin Loyd and things only got worse from there.

“American Sports Story: Aaron Hernandez” is a dramatized retelling of Hernandez’s rise and eventual fall — and after nine episodes, we're firmly in the "fall" part of the story. While this show is based on true events don’t expect 100% adherence to the truth in this FX limited series.

Ryan Murphy's "9-1-1" is a major hit, consistently in the Hulu top 15. But so is its spin-off series "9-1-1: Lone Star," which is currently in its fifth and final season.

Like the mothership show, this iteration of "9-1-1" focuses on the lives of first responders. But in "9-1-1: Lone Star," the show has moved to Austin, Texas, and focuses on a new cast of characters. Rob Lowe, a firefighter captain who has come to Texas after rebuilding the team in New York that he lost on September 11, 2001, leads the call sheet of this ensemble cast.

"High Potential" has been a surprise hit this fall, and Kaitlin Olson's performance as Morgan has been a winner for ABC. Morgan is a single mother working as a cleaning lady for the Los Angeles Police Department. Her IQ ultimately lands her a consulting gig working with LAPD Major Crimes Detective Karadec (Daniel Sunjata) and Captain Selena (Judy Reyes).
